Beth Caspar is a multidisciplinary artist whose work explores shape and pattern informed by simple mathematics, planar geometry, chance, and more recently the alphabet. She holds a BFA in printmaking from the University of Florida. In 2013 she relocated her studio from Brooklyn to the Catskills.
Ms. Caspar exhibits nationally and internationally and has work in the collections of MoMA, the Brooklyn Museum, the Columbus (Georgia) Museum of Art, the D’Arcy Thompson Museum in Dundee Scotland, and the New York Public Library, as well as numerous corporate and private collections. She is represented by the Kentler International Drawing Space in Brooklyn, NY, and has independently curated a variety of group shows over the past 20 years. She is also the cofounder of ad hoc projects, a small collective of upstate New York artists who mount site-specific and virtual pop-up exhibits.
Eddie Donoghue is an artist living in Margaretville. He has shown his paintings and photography at 1053 Gallery, Art Up, and the Andes Academy of Art.
